How much do medical proofreader j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for medical proofreader in Wisconsin is $27.91,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.62 and $33.99 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What Does a Medical Proofreader Do?

As a medical proofreader, your duties involve taking steps to review and edit medical reports. Your responsibilities include ensuring that the content meets your employer’s editorial guidelines and is free from punctuation, grammar, and spelling errors. You may also be required to format the documents and update a tracking system once you complete work. In this role, you use your keen attention to detail to ensure that the medical terminology used is accurate. Some medical proofreaders also work to redact parts of the text that could identify a specific patient so that the report adheres to medical privacy laws.

What are Medical Proofreaders?

Medical proofreaders are professionals who review medical documents, such as clinical study reports, manuscripts, regulatory submissions, and patient information leaflets, to ensure accuracy, consistency, and adherence to style guidelines. They check for grammatical, spelling, and typographical errors, as well as verify the correct usage of medical terminology. Medical proofreaders play a crucial role in maintaining the quality and credibility of medical communications, often working in pharmaceutical companies, medical publishing, or healthcare organizations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Medical Proofreader,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Medical Proofreader, you need a strong grasp of medical terminology, exceptional attention to detail, and a background in life sciences or medical editing. Familiarity with style guides like AMA or APA, as well as proficiency in proofreading software and content management systems, is typically required. Strong organizational skills, time management, and effective written communication help you excel in reviewing complex medical documents under tight deadlines. These skills are crucial to ensure the accuracy, clarity, and compliance of medical content, protecting patient safety and upholding professional standards.

What are some common challenges faced by Medical Proofreaders, and how can they be overcome?

Medical Proofreaders often encounter challenges such as interpreting complex medical terminology, ensuring consistency across large documents, and keeping up with evolving industry guidelines. Collaborating closely with medical writers and editors helps clarify ambiguous content and resolve discrepancies. Regular training and referencing trusted medical style guides can help maintain accuracy, while strong organizational skills aid in managing multiple projects with tight deadlines.

 POSITION SUMMARY:  This position is responsible for the execution of high-quality retail flyers, ensuring promotional home improvement products are accurate and effective in driving customer engagement and sales.

 

P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ES:

·         Preparing flyer page layouts. (includes, but not limited to, layout, product and logo placement, product descriptions, pricing and final file setup for print)

·         Prepare pages for multiple proofing and review meetings

·         Production coordination with Merchandising Marketing Specialists and Merchants to gather all necessary content and information for the flyer creation and or changes.

·         Quality Control, ensuring accuracy and consistency in all flyers by proofreading and checking for errors in text, pricing and images.

·         Maintain progress of multiple sales through various stages in the proofing schedule

·         Review all layouts for accuracy

·         Ensure all deadlines are met with updated layouts

·         Assist your team with Specialty Sale layouts
